UMass Amherst Chef Honoured as ‘Chef of the Year’ Charged with Wife’s Murder
A 36-year-old UMass Amherst executive sous chef has been arrested and charged with murdering his wife inside a campus hotel room on April 22. Police report that Jeffrey MacDonald admitted to using his hands, feet and other objects to kill his 31-year-old wife, Emma MacDonald, in their room at the Campus Center hotel. Officers who responded around 7:40pm encountered a violent struggle before subduing him and discovering her body. University officials reassured staff that there was no ongoing threat on campus. The chancellor described the incident as heartbreaking and said updates would be limited to protect the investigation. MacDonald was arraigned on first-degree murder and assault charges. He pleaded not guilty and remains in custody without bail pending a competency evaluation and a May 22 hearing.
